A New Experimental Alternative to the CPAP
Continuous Positive Airway Pressure Treatment (CPAP) is the first-line treatment for sleep apnea. However, it does not work for all patients. The Medical University of South Carolina (MUSC) is testing an experimental alternative sleep apnea treatment that works by stimulating the muscles to keep the airway from closing.The muscle stimulator resembles a pacemaker and is implanted beneath the skin
